I just bought a 99 expedition with the 4.6L with 88k miles. It seems to run great except when cruising along with the rpms about 1.2 - 2 if I give it a little gas it runs really rough... if I give it enough to down shift it takes off fine.. its just in that range. Getting new air filter today and I may pull out a plug to see how it looks. from the sounds of things around here the plug job will not be very fun.

delong, you may need plugs replaced but you also need to have the coils stress tested because one or more are more likely the cause of the light throttle skipping.
I have just been through this specific kind of problem.
Replacing coils at random does not gaurentee a set of 8 good ones no matter where you get them.
If one new one fails, as put on, you go into a tail chase until it is found.
Pay dealer to do the test, then if you don't want them to replace any found to fail, it's up to you, at least you know what you have.
